DDSeeker Posted August 4, 2007 Author Report Posted August 4, 2007 I wanted to add a night with several constraints. I wanted to be close to University ParkPreferred to avoid parking chargeOf course preferred higher quality level over lower quality levelWas willing to go down to 2* to avoid Sheraton City Center due to parking feeConsistent with these constraints, I made several bids. Here are the bids that provide Priceline users with the most information:2* -- $37 -- Airport Zone -- $10 counteroffer2* -- $38 -- Airport + Downtown-University Park -- rejected2* -- $37 -- Downtown-University Park + South -- rejected2.5* -- $39 -- Downtown-University Park + Airport + West Valley (no 2.5* hotel) -- rejected2.5* -- $40 -- Downtown-University Park + Airport + West Valley (no 2.5*) + South (no 2.5*) -- Upgraded to 3* Sheraton City CenterAll in all, not so bad. Who can complain about a Sheraton at $40 / night?
